Birmingham Brewing Company

A brewery in Birmingham.

Brewing beer in Stirchley, Birmingham since 2016 creating a selection of quality beers that all Brummies can drink, enjoy, and be proud to put their name to. We believe the only way to make exceptional, distinctive beer is to use the best ingredients around. What’s more, all our beers are vegan and gluten free so that anyone can enjoy them – even those from out of town!

Drink %
Bitter Brummie 4.1

A classic British bitter brewed with caramel malts to bring a sweet malt flavour and a touch of liquorice, dry hopped with Centennial to add bitterness and notes of soft pine delivering an easy sipping bitter

Tasting Notes: Liquorice, tropical fruits

Blonde Brummie 4.4

Caramelised British floor malts and resinous British hops leave a complex bitter sweet finish in this session pale ale.

Confused Brummie 6.0

British pale floor malt, lightly hopped and aged on coffee to add the full flavours and richness of a stout with none of the colour.

Gold Brummie 5.5

This firm favourite is a collision of British bittering hops and American aroma hops that deliver lashings of resinous pine, grapefruit and a lingering bitterness all wrapped up in a spicy, voluptuous mouthfeel.

Pale Brummie 4.0

This gluten-free, vegan pale ale is brewed with the finest British floor malt and hopped with Chinook and Simcoe hops to combine for a citrusy pale taste.

Tasting Notes: Citrus, fresh

Stirchley Lager 4.4

One to convert the lager purists that craft is the way to go. We take British Lager Floor Malt, dry hopped it with pine and citrus resulting in a light, crisp, refreshing lager that’ll keep you coming back for more.

Stout Brummie 4.8

Our stout is brewed using the finest, wholesome oatmeal to add that extra silky dimension. It is complimented by the earthy and floral aromas from the classic Admiral hops.

The Brummie 40

Our gin is distilled from the mash of our Pale Brummie brews. It really is Gin Born from Beer.

Tasting Notes: Our Brummie beer mash alongside six botanicals; juniper, orange peel, coriander, orris root, lemon peel and casia, brings a smooth, fruity and fresh gin.
